4 views
Updated: October 8th, 2021 | Canada | Bridge, City, River
This live webcam feed shows a beautiful panorama of Downtown Calgary, a cosmopolitan city in the Canadian province of Alberta.Among the cityscapes across the Bow River is the skyscraper “The Bow” in Downtown Calgary. It is the second tallest office tower in the city with 236 metres (774Â feet). On the right-hand side of the image is the historic Centre Street Bridge, built in 1916. Calgary has a metropolitan population of approximately 1.4 million inhabitants, and has been acknowledged for its high quality of life. You may also see the weather on this online HD streaming from Bridgeland Riverside residential area, where its location can be seen on our map down the page.
Source: https://www.deltatech.ca​
October 8th, 2021
October 8th, 2021
October 8th, 2021
October 8th, 2021
October 8th, 2021